  1 /*
  2  *  fs/partitions/ultrix.c
  3  *
  4  *  Code extracted from drivers/block/genhd.c
  5  *
  6  *  Re-organised Jul 1999 Russell King
  7  */
  8 
  9 #include "check.h"
 10 #include "ultrix.h"
 11 
 12 int ultrix_partition(struct parsed_partitions *state, struct block_device *bdev)
 13 {
 14         int i;
 15         Sector sect;
 16         unsigned char *data;
 17         struct ultrix_disklabel {
 18                 s32     pt_magic;       /* magic no. indicating part. info exits */
 19                 s32     pt_valid;       /* set by driver if pt is current */
 20                 struct  pt_info {
 21                         s32             pi_nblocks; /* no. of sectors */
 22                         u32             pi_blkoff;  /* block offset for start */
 23                 } pt_part[8];
 24         } *label;
 25 
 26 #define PT_MAGIC        0x032957        /* Partition magic number */
 27 #define PT_VALID        1               /* Indicates if struct is valid */
 28 
 29         data = read_dev_sector(bdev, (16384 - sizeof(*label))/512, &sect);
 30         if (!data)
 31                 return -1;
 32         
 33         label = (struct ultrix_disklabel *)(data + 512 - sizeof(*label));
 34 
 35         if (label->pt_magic == PT_MAGIC && label->pt_valid == PT_VALID) {
 36                 for (i=0; i<8; i++)
 37                         if (label->pt_part[i].pi_nblocks)
 38                                 put_partition(state, i+1, 
 39                                               label->pt_part[i].pi_blkoff,
 40                                               label->pt_part[i].pi_nblocks);
 41                 put_dev_sector(sect);
 42                 printk ("\n");
 43                 return 1;
 44         } else {
 45                 put_dev_sector(sect);
 46                 return 0;
 47         }
 48 }
